I don't get why crypto payment are getting so much hate in the furry community. Really a few people accept crypto or pay me in crypto, there seem to be a lot of fear or even hate.
I want to support furry art in general, that's why i donate every month to FurAffinity (and that's why you see the golden paw next to my name). Another great way to support the furry art is not taking a percentage every time an art piece is commissioned.
Imagine two fellow artists commissioning art to each other and paying using a company (eg. PayPal). Imagine this company taking 1% of every transaction: that's one less image existing every 100 furry art pieces.
That is my attraction to this new technology:
Imagine being able to send money almost immediately to the other side of the planet without using a third company, the only two people necessary is you and the guy you want to send the money to, no middle man in between.
If only the Furry community would get together and agree on using ANY crypto, i think that would be beneficial to the quality and the amount of total furry art in general.

A nosy person could snoop all of your transactions, since crypto ledgers are public
if someone just decides not to do art for you once paid, if they don't want to refund you, you really aren't going to have any options
and right now, the wide variety of crypto and how often their value changes could make the prospect of using it for payment seem iffy at best.
Like, imagine you as an artist get paid $100 in some crypto currency and it tanks 30% in the next day before you can even begin work on the comm. That's just a bad situation.
